#' Main output for neuropsychological report
#'
#' Create a neuropsychological report in pdf format.
#'
#' @param documentclass Specify either "adult-report" or "child-report" as the document class. Defaults to "adult-report".
#' @param fig_width The width of figures. Defaults to 4 in.
#' @param fig_height The height of figures. Defaults to 2.5in.
#' @param fig_crop Whether to crop figures with extra white space. Defaults to `TRUE`.
#' @param dev The graphical device used to create plots. Defaults to "pdf".
#' @param highlight Syntax highlighting method for code chunks. Defaults to "pygments".
#' @param template Name of LaTeX template file. Defaults to "neuro-report.tex".
#' @param ... Other arguments passed down to `bookdown::pdf_document2`.
#' @rdname neuropsych_report
#' @importFrom bookdown pdf_document2
#' @export
neuropsych_report <- function(documentclass = c("adult-report", "child-report"), fig_width = 4, fig_height = 2.5, fig_crop = TRUE, dev = "pdf", highlight = "default", template = template_resources("neuropsych_report", "neuro-report.tex"), ...) {
# resolve default highlight
if (identical(highlight, "default")) highlight <- "pygments"
# call the base pdf_document format with the appropriate options
format <- bookdown::pdf_document2(
fig_width = fig_width, fig_height = fig_height, fig_crop = fig_crop,
dev = dev, highlight = highlight, template = template, ...
)
# LaTeX document class
documentclass <- match.arg(documentclass)
format$pandoc$args <- c(
format$pandoc$args, "--variable", paste0("documentclass:", documentclass),
if (documentclass == "child-report") {
if (pandoc2.0()) "--top-level-division=chapter" else "--chapters"
}
)
knitr::knit_engines$set(marginfigure = function(options) {
options$type <- "marginfigure"
eng_block <- knitr::knit_engines$get("block")
eng_block(options)
})
# create knitr options (ensure opts and hooks are non-null)
knitr_options <- rmarkdown::knitr_options_pdf(fig_width, fig_height, fig_crop, dev)
if (is.null(knitr_options$opts_knit)) knitr_options$opts_knit <- list()
if (is.null(knitr_options$knit_hooks)) knitr_options$knit_hooks <- list()
# set options
knitr_options$opts_knit$width <- 45
# set hooks for special plot output
knitr_options$knit_hooks$plot <- function(x, options) {
# determine figure type
if (isTRUE(options$fig.margin)) {
options$fig.env <- "marginfigure"
if (is.null(options$fig.cap)) options$fig.cap <- ""
} else if (isTRUE(options$fig.fullwidth)) {
options$fig.env <- "figure*"
if (is.null(options$fig.cap)) options$fig.cap <- ""
}
knitr::hook_plot_tex(x, options)
}
# override the knitr settings of the base format and return the format
format$knitr <- knitr_options
format$inherits <- "pdf_document" # was "pdf_document"
format
}
